369. The board shall, to the exclusion of any other tribunal, make determinations on
(1)  proceedings brought under section 359, 359.1, 450 or 451;
(2)  proceedings brought under section 37.3 or 193 of the Act respecting occupational health and safety (chapter S-2.1).
1985, c. 6, s. 369; 1997, c. 27, s. 24.
369. The board of appeal has its corporate seat at the place determined by the Government; a notice of the location or any change of location of the corporate seat is published in the Gazette officielle du Québec.
The board of appeal shall have at least one office in each administrative region in which the Commission has a regional office unless the chairman, after investigation, is of the opinion that the probable number of appeals in a region does not justify establishing an office there. No office of the board of appeal may be located in a building where an office of the Commission is already located.
1985, c. 6, s. 369.
